Responsibilities:
- Proving SRE Support to the Firm's Critical Infrastructure (Oxygen Systems) in Follow-The-Sun model
- Provide rotational On-call support, weekend project work
- Proactive health & hygiene tasks to maintain operational stability and compliance for risk & control programs to ensure the production environment is not put at risk.
- Collaborate with engineering teams to test and certify new hardware & software products.
- Engage with clients to understand business demand, needs & support during outage scenarios.
- Onboard new UNIX assets for growth or large programs such as new datacenter build outs.
- 6+ years of Unix/Linux Administration Enterprise Level Experience in large, distributed environment.
- Experience of Project Management, Incident & Change Management and Reporting
- In depth knowledge Linux (Red-hat) with good knowledge in Solaris.
- Detailed knowledge of TCP/IP and associated technologies (NFS, NIS, DNS, DHCP)
- Detailed knowledge of Unix system monitoring and reporting
- Detailed knowledge of Server Firmware upgrade
- Detailed knowledge of NTP/Time Keeper, Time synchronization technologies
- In depth knowledge in vulnerability assessment and server patching.
- Programming level knowledge of Shell, Perl/Python.
- Ability to troubleshoot, resolve complex problems, with a fix it once for everywhere and automation mentality.
- Effective oral and written communication skills and interpersonal skills are essential, as well as the ability to work well in a global-team environment.
- The individual should have str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ple tasks and high-pressure situations for outage handling, management, or resolution
- Knowledge of Infoblox DDI solution
- Certification in RedHat Enterprise Linux
- Knowledge of Veritas Cluster Server or similar high availability product
- Knowledge in ansible, OpenShift, Kubernetes
- Veritas Volume Manager
- Prior experience working in the financial services industry
